Tata Harper Resurfacing Mask -- I've heard such great things about this for months, and I finally grabbed a sample but kind of dragged my feet about trying it. I don't know why, I just felt like I was going to be disappointed. NOPE! I slapped it on before I sat down to watch last week's Scandal and gave it about 20 minute per the instructions. I regularly use a couple of masks, and I'm kind of used to feeling (or seeing) something happen while the mask is on my face -- drying, tingling, tightening. A little razzle dazzle. This one is gentle, so I didn't really notice it while it was doing it's thing. It wasn't until I washed it off that I realized what the hype was about. My skin felt super soft and bright, but in a very natural way. It wasn't like I'd seared off a few layers of my face, or saw a temporary glow because of product that was deposited on my skin. Just clean, soft, and fresh. And it felt great for days later -- seriously, I spent much of Friday gently caressing my own cheek (it's cool, I work from home and my dog already knows I'm a weirdo). Definitely picking this one up for myself!

Clinique Take the Day Off Cleansing Balm -- this is a staple for me. I use it exclusively when I travel -- since it isn't a liquid, I can toss it in my carryon without taking up valuable room in my 1 quart ziplock -- but it is fantastic. Very gentle, but takes off every bit of makeup. A little goes a long way, it's taken me more than 3 years to use up my current jar.

Sephora Favorites Perfume Sampler -- this is a great gift to give. The box includes sample sizes of 11 different best-selling fragrances. Good ones, including Marc Jacobs Daisy Dream, Armani Si, and my all-time favorite, Stella McCartney's Stella. The gift recipient gets to test drive all of the fragrances and then they get a certificate to redeem for a full-size bottle of their favorite. Definitely fun for a fragrance lover, or for someone who is looking for their first grown-up scent.
